Are shops open on Good Friday and Easter Sunday?

Good Friday in the Republic of Ireland is not a public holiday, so stores operate normal Friday hours. Easter Sunday is a Sunday, meaning most supermarkets adopt Sunday timetables.

Good Friday trading in Ireland

  • No legal restrictions – Citizens Information confirms Good Friday is not listed as a public holiday
  • Tesco, Dunnes, Lidl, Aldi and SuperValu all open their standard Friday hours (many till 22:00)

Easter Sunday store hours

  • All major chains open, but mostly with reduced Sunday schedules
  • Some smaller convenience stores may close; check local listings
The catch

While Good Friday presents no trading ban, the Easter Sunday timings can catch shoppers off guard because the hours mirror a typical Sunday, not a Saturday. Plan ahead to avoid a last‑minute empty fridge.

In short, Good Friday is business as usual, but Easter Sunday requires a Sunday mindset.

Comparison: Easter weekend hours across Irish supermarkets

Five chains, four days — one pattern stands out: Easter Sunday is consistently shorter, but the Monday hours are longer for most.

Supermarket Good Friday Easter Sunday Easter Monday
Tesco Normal hours (some till 22:00) 8:00 – 21:00 9:00 – 20:00
Dunnes Stores Normal hours 8:00 – 21:00 8:00 – 22:00
Lidl Normal hours 8:00 – 21:00 8:00 – 22:00
Aldi Normal hours 8:00 – 21:00 8:00 – 22:00
SuperValu Normal hours Varies (typically 8:00–21:00) Varies (typically 8:00–22:00)

Sources: Tesco Ireland, Lovin Dublin, RTÉ (national broadcaster)

Bottom line: The trade‑off is clear: Easter Sunday is a short shopping day for everyone, but Monday offers longer windows at Dunnes, Lidl and Aldi. For Tesco fans, the Monday hours are actually tighter than Sunday — a counter‑intuitive twist worth noting.
